WINDSOR LOCKS, CT — A CT Lottery player from Windsor Locks recently invested $10 in a FastPlay Stacks of Ca$h Progressive ticket, and walked away with a windfall more than 40,000 times that amount.

The lucky ticket, purchased at Sam's Quick Stop on Asylum Street in Hartford, yielded a payout of $428,382. The winner, who opted to remain anonymous, claimed the prize Friday, according to the CT Lottery website.

The CT Lottery publishes winnings of $10,000 or more as public record.
